    Situation

    Gabrieli’s Handel recordings are some of the most highly regarded recordings available. They are widely acclaimed as the most exciting available and have been critical in establishing this renowned ensemble as world-leaders. However, in recent years, the ensemble has lacked the funds to record such core repertoire. By recording Handel’s L’Allegro, il Penseroso ed il Moderato we will be building on past success and offering audiences one of Handel’s less-well known but equally wonderful works.

    Solution

    Research amongst donors indicates that we could secure significant donations from them for this recording. The added incentive of matched -funding would further encourage people to support the project and would bridge the gap between private donations and the true cost of the project, enabling the work to be recorded in early 2014. Furthermore, recording repertoire that is of such importance to core donors means that we can continue to rely on their crucial financial support in future years.
